Jobs
>
Ottawa

    Senior Embedded Software Designer - Ottawa, Canada - Lumentum

    Lumentum
    Lumentum Ottawa, Canada

    Found in: Talent CA C2 - 20 hours ago

    Default job background
    Full time
    Description

    It's fun to work in a company where people truly BELIEVE in what they're doing

    Lumentum Canada was awarded the 2022 National Capital Region's Top Employers and the 2022 Career Directory Canada's Best Employers for Recent Graduates .

    Lumentum is looking for a Senior Embedded Software Designer to play a leading role in the development of embedded software for optical communications products.

    Key responsibilities:

  • Work with multidisciplinary teams to define new product requirements.
  • Document and review requirements and designs with peers and stake holders.
  • Develop and maintain embedded software for optical communications products.
  • Document, review and execute designer test cases.
  • Provide support throughout the software and product verification cycle.
  • Troubleshoot low level software issues.
  • Participate in code inspections.
  • Provide guidance to and share technical expertise with more junior members of the software team.
  • Education:

  • Bachelor's degree in Computer Science, Computer Engineering, Software Engineering, Electrical Engineering or a related field.
  • Software-inclined candidates from other Engineering and Science disciplines will also be considered.
  • Qualifications:

  • 4+ years of embedded C/C++ development experience.
  • Solid understanding of multi-threaded software design.
  • Team player with strong communication and collaboration skills.
  • Strong problem solving, troubleshooting and debugging skills.
  • Source code control (Git, Subversion).
  • Assets:

  • Knowledge of optical telecommunications (DWDM/Optical Amplifiers/ROADMs).
  • Linux, SYSBIOS, FreeRTOS or other embedded OS software development.
  • Understanding of hardware devices such as ADCs/DACs/Clocks/UART/FPGAs.
  • Low level software development (Endianness/Bit Masking/Mutual Exclusion).
  • Experience with interfacing to embedded devices via interfaces such as I2C, SPI, dual port RAM, RS-232.
  • Cross compiling/remote debugging.
  • JTAG debugging.
  • Ability to use a schematic to understand how electronic devices are connected.
  • #LI-MH1


  • TV2 Consulting

    Software Designer

    Found in: Appcast CA C2 A - 15 hours ago


    TV2 Consulting Ottawa, Canada

    Under general direction, participates as a high-level technical expert in design development, coding, testing, and debugging new software or significant enhancements to existing software. Works with technical staff to understand problems with software and develops specifications ...

  • Lumentum Operations LLC

    Senior Software Designer

    Found in: Jooble CA O C2 - 1 day ago


    Lumentum Operations LLC Ottawa, ON, Canada

    Senior Embedded Software Designer page is loaded Senior Embedded Software Designer · Apply locations Canada - Ottawa (Bill Leathem) time type Full time posted on Posted 4 Days Ago job requisition id It's fun to work in a company where people truly BELIEVE in what they're doing ...

  • Ciena

    WaveLogic Software Designer

    Found in: beBee S2 CA - 3 weeks ago


    Ciena Ottawa, Canada Full time

    Ciena is committed to our people-first philosophy. Our teams enjoy a culture focused on prioritizing a personalized and flexible work environment that empowers an individual's passions, growth, wellbeing and belonging. We're a technology company that leads with our humanity—drivi ...

  • Lumentum

    Senior Embedded Software Designer

    Found in: Appcast CA C2 A - 15 hours ago


    Lumentum Ottawa, Canada

    It's fun to work in a company where people truly BELIEVE in what they're doing · We're committed to bringing passion and customer focus to the business. · If you like wild growth and working with happy, enthusiastic over-achievers, you'll enjoy your career with us · Lumentum Cana ...

  • Lumentum Operations LLC

    Senior Embedded Software Designer

    Found in: Jooble CA O C2 - 1 day ago


    Lumentum Operations LLC Ottawa, ON, Canada

    Senior Embedded Software Designer page is loaded · Senior Embedded Software Designer · Apply locations Canada - Ottawa (Bill Leathem) time type Full time posted on Posted 4 Days Ago job requisition id It's fun to work in a company where people truly BELIEVE in what they're doi ...

  • Talasoft Technical Services

    Senior Embedded Software designer

    Found in: Talent CA C2 - 6 days ago


    Talasoft Technical Services Ottawa, Canada

    Job Description · We seek a software engineer capable of crafting a software transmitter and receiver model to validate the DisplayPort Automotive Extensions (DP AE) specification. DP AE encompasses features augmenting the existing DisplayPort (DP) and embedded DisplayPort (eDP) ...

  • Talasoft Technical Services

    Senior Embedded Software designer

    Found in: Talent CA C2 - 6 days ago


    Talasoft Technical Services Ottawa, Canada

    · We seek a software engineer capable of crafting a software transmitter and receiver model to validate the DisplayPort Automotive Extensions (DP AE) specification. DP AE encompasses features augmenting the existing DisplayPort (DP) and embedded DisplayPort (eDP) standards, tail ...

  • beBee Professionals

    Graphic Designer

    Found in: beBee Professionals CA - 4 days ago


    beBee Professionals Ottawa, Canada Graphic Designers Freelance

    Job Offer: Graphic Designer - beBee Professionals, Ottawa · beBee Professionals is looking for a Graphic Designer to join our team in Ottawa. The successful candidate will be responsible for creating visual concepts, using computer software, to communicate ideas that inspire, inf ...

  • beBee Professionals

    Graphic Designer

    Found in: beBee Professionals CA - 4 days ago


    beBee Professionals Ottawa, Canada Illustration Services Freelance

    BeBee Professionals is looking for a Graphic Designer to join our team in Ottawa. The successful candidate will be responsible for creating visual concepts, using computer software, to communicate ideas that inspire, inform, and captivate consumers. · The ideal candidate should h ...

  • beBee Professionals

    Event Design Specialist

    Found in: beBee Professionals CA - 4 days ago


    beBee Professionals Ottawa, Canada Party Event Planners Freelance

    BeBee Professionals is looking for an Event Design Specialist to join our team in Ottawa. The successful candidate will be responsible for designing and executing events that meet the company's objectives. · The Event Design Specialist will be responsible for: · • Developing and ...

  • beBee Professionals

    QA Service Provider

    Found in: beBee Professionals CA - 4 days ago


    beBee Professionals Ottawa, Canada QA Services Freelance

    BeBee Professionals is looking for a QA Service Provider to join our team in Ottawa. · The successful candidate will be responsible for developing and executing exploratory and automated tests to ensure product quality. The QA Service Provider will also be responsible for designi ...

  • Thales

    DSEF Services

    Found in: Indeed CA C2 - 1 day ago


    Thales Ottawa, ON, Canada Full time

    Location: Ottawa, Canada In fast changing markets, customers worldwide rely on Thales. Thales is a business where brilliant people from all over the world come together to share ideas and inspire each other. In aerospace, transportation, defence, security and space, our architec ...

  • Thales

    DSEF - Senior Software Specialist

    Found in: Indeed CA C2 - 1 day ago


    Thales Ottawa, Canada Full time

    Location: Ottawa 1 Chrysalis, Canada · In fast changing markets, customers worldwide rely on Thales. Thales is a business where brilliant people from all over the world come together to share ideas and inspire each other. In aerospace, transportation, defence, security and space, ...

  • Linebox Studio

    Architect

    Found in: Appcast CA C2 A - 23 hours ago


    Linebox Studio Ottawa, Canada

    We're looking for a skilled Architect. · Job Title: Bilingual, Intermediate Architect · Company: Linebox Studio · Location: Ottawa, ON · Job Type: Full-time · Salary: $78,000-$90,000 (Based on skill and experience level) · Benefits · Competitive salary, health & wellness account, ...

  • Linebox Studio

    Architectural AutoCAD

    Found in: Jooble CA O C2 - 1 day ago


    Linebox Studio Ottawa, ON, Canada Full time

    Job Title: Bilingual, Intermediate Architect · Job Type: Full-time · Competitive salary, health & wellness account, RRSP matching program, ongoing financial support for professional development, flexible schedule · At Linebox Studio, we're a dynamic and progressive firm commit ...

  • Cyient

    Senior Firmware Engineer

    Found in: Appcast CA C2 A - 15 hours ago


    Cyient Ottawa, Canada

    Please let me know if you would like to move forward with this below position. · Job title: Firmware Development Engineer · Location: Ottawa, Canada · Duration: Full Time (Permanent) · Job description: · Design, implement, test, and document the Factory Boot Manager - the Linux ...

  • BTA Design Services Inc.

    Senior Embedded Software Engineer

    Found in: Appcast CA C2 A - 23 hours ago


    BTA Design Services Inc. Ottawa, Canada

    About Us: · Headquartered in Ottawa, BTA Design serves the electronic design community in Canada and beyond, specializing in ASIC and FPGA design and verification, and embedded software development services. We augment and enhance our clients' teams and accelerate the development ...

  • Procom

    Embedded C++ Developer

    Found in: Appcast CA C2 A - 15 hours ago


    Procom Ottawa, Canada

    Embedded Software Developer, C++, Middleware · On behalf of our leading-industry client, Procom is seeking a Middleware Embedded Software Developer. This role requires on-site work in Ottawa. · In this position you will be working in the Software Development team, participating i ...

  • Myticas Consulting

    5G RAN Platform Developer

    Found in: Appcast CA C2 A - 15 hours ago


    Myticas Consulting Ottawa, Canada

    We are seeking a skilled 5G RAN Platform Developer with a strong background in Linux to join our team. As a pivotal member, you will spearhead the design, development, and optimization of software components within the 5G Radio Access Network (RAN) platform. Your role will be ins ...

  • CCX Technologies

    Junior Project Engineer

    Found in: Appcast CA C2 A - 23 hours ago


    CCX Technologies Ottawa, Canada

    CCX Technologies is seeking a Junior Project Engineer to join our small but growing avionics and network engineering team. · This role may include hardware, FPGA, and software development, along with project management, requirements management, and anything else required to take ...